Advancing Energy Efficiency in Southeast Asia: A Focus on Lao PDR

In a important step towards improving energy efficiency throughout Southeast Asia, representatives from the ASEAN Center for Energy recently visited the Lao People’s Democratic Republic (Lao PDR). This trip was part of the SAEMAS Dissemination initiative under the ASEAN-Japan Energy Efficiency Partnership (AJEEP) Scheme 4. The primary goal of this visit was to promote collaboration and share knowledge, highlighting ASEAN member states’ dedication to fostering sustainable energy practices and exchanging triumphant strategies developed within the SAEMAS framework. As nations in this region face rapid economic growth alongside environmental challenges, such initiatives can drive substantial advancements in energy management, benefiting local communities and contributing positively to the wider ASEAN context. The Role of SAEMAS Initiative in Promoting Energy Efficiency in Lao PDR

The Role of SAEMAS Initiative in Promoting Energy Efficiency in Lao PDR

The SAEMAS Dissemination initiative is vital for boosting energy efficiency within Lao PDR and supporting sustainable development across the region. By advocating for energy-saving technologies and practices, it aligns with governmental efforts to combat climate change while enhancing overall energy security. Key elements that underscore its importance include:

  • Capacity Development: The initiative equips local stakeholders with essential training and resources necessary for effectively implementing and maintaining energy-efficient measures.
  • Regional Cooperation: By fostering partnerships among ASEAN countries and Japan, it enhances regional connections and facilitates knowledge sharing regarding best practices in managing energy.
  • Policy Support: It aids local governments in formulating policies that align with both regional standards as well as international benchmarks on energy efficiency.

The program also emphasizes community involvement by raising awareness about efficient energy use among citizens—an essential step toward long-term behavioral changes. Outreach efforts focus on:

  • Aware Public Campaigns: Informing residents about the advantages of adopting efficient practices encourages greater participation.
  • Incentive Schemes: Motivating businesses and households through financial rewards or recognition programs aimed at embracing eco-amiable methods.
  • User Feedback Systems: Establishing channels to collect public insights ensures initiatives remain relevant while adapting effectively over time.

Challenges & Opportunities for Enhancing Energy Efficiency in Lao PDR

Challenges & Opportunities for Enhancing Energy Efficiency

Lao PDR encounters considerable obstacles when striving for improved energy efficiency due primarily to escalating demand driven by economic expansion. Challenges stem from factors such as limited access to modern technologies, insufficient infrastructure development, along with low public awareness regarding conservation techniques. The country’s dependence on conventional biomass fuels coupled with hydropower may impede diversification efforts within its overall power generation mix.Overcoming these hurdles necessitates targeted investments alongside capacity-building initiatives supported by robust policy frameworks promoting an ethos centered around efficiency across all sectors.

Navigating these challenges presents promising avenues through which Laos can enhance its approach toward sustainability; developing standards related to efficient usage along with incentives designed specifically around adopting new technologies could yield significant benefits moving forward. Notable opportunities include:

  • Sustainable Renewable Projects: Utilizing solar or wind resources could lessen reliance on conventional sources substantially.
  • Civic Education Initiatives: Raising awareness among citizens concerning effective conservation measures will foster better appliance choices over time.
  • Cross-Border Collaborations: Engaging neighboring countries within ASEAN allows sharing valuable experiences leading towards collective progress across various fronts related directly back into their respective national contexts .
